    Issues with Hornady Black

    I was able to score some Hornady Black and I was pretty happy to get some decent ammo. I have used the Black in other calibers, but it was at least 2" MOA at 100 yards in my Grendel. I was pretty disappointed and I thought there must be something wrong with the build. I also had a box of Alexander Arms 123 gr and it was so much better than the Hornady black. I went back to the Black and it went back to mediocre.
    My rifles have obviously shot differently with different ammo, but I usually only noticed it with "good" ammo vs "crappy" ammo. I just would have thought that these two loads would have shot similar at 100 yards.

    My knowledge base is limited compared to a lot of guys here, so I was hoping to gain some knowledge!

    The Alexander Arms data:
    Muzzle Velocity (fps): 2,400
    Muzzle Energy (ft-lbs): 1,369
    Velocity 500 Yards (fps): 1,662
    Energy 500 Yards (ft-lbs): 754
    Ballistic Coefficient (G1): .527
    Trajectory at 500 yards (200-yd zero): -61.6

    The Hornady black data:
    Muzzle Velocity (fps): 2,580
    Muzzle Energy (ft-lbs): 1,818
    Velocity 500 Yards (fps): 1,796
    Energy 500 Yards (ft-lbs): 881
    Ballistic Coefficient (G1): .506
    Trajectory at 500 yards (200-yd zero): -51.3

    My build:
    JP 18",1:8 twist
    Wilson Combat receiver
    Smoke composite hand guard
    Triggertech trigger

    I enclosed my 10 shot group with the Alexander Arms

    As stated, any bullet/cartridge combination will yield different results in different barrels. Black shoots well in my Grendels but PPU shoots better and that is a budget brand. If that barrel you have hasn't had many shots through it, you may see some bullet groups tighten up. I saw this with Hornady SST's. With under 100 rounds shot, SST's grouped awful. After 300 rounds, they improved greatly.

                Black is fine for classes, my experience is that AA 123 Lapua is more accurate in my Grendels than Black, with handloads better than both. The old Hornady Frontier was actually very close to the AA Lapua for accuracy, but the brass colored primers weren't up to the task; lots of piercing.
